Key Features to Look for in a Paring Knife

A paring knife is a vital tool in every kitchen due to its versatility. It is perfect for peeling, trimming, dicing, and slicing fruits or vegetables. However, not all paring knives are created equal. When shopping for a paring knife, consider these key features.

Blade Length

The ideal blade length of a paring knife varies from 2.5 to 4 inches. A shorter blade provides better control for intricate tasks such as deveining shrimp or removing seeds from a jalapeno. On the other hand, a longer blade is more suitable for slicing or chopping larger fruits & vegetables. Therefore, the right blade length depends on the tasks you frequently perform in your kitchen.

Handle Material

The handle material plays a significant role in the durability and comfort of your paring knife. Some common materials include plastic, wood, and stainless steel. Plastic handles are lightweight and easy to maintain but may not provide the best grip. Wooden handles, while aesthetically pleasing, require more care to prevent splitting or cracking. Stainless steel handles are durable and easy to clean but can be slippery when wet. Choose a handle material that suits your preference and comfort.

Edge and Construction Quality

The quality of the knife’s edge and construction is crucial for its performance and longevity. Look for a knife with a sharp, finely honed edge that can easily slice through fruits & vegetables. The construction quality relates to how the knife is made. Forged knives, created from a single piece of steel, tend to be more durable and balanced than stamped knives, which are cut from a sheet of metal.

Weight

The weight of the paring knife affects how comfortable it is to use. A good paring knife should have a balanced weight between the handle and the blade, ensuring ease of control and precision. Some people may prefer a heavier knife for a more solid feel, while others may want a lightweight knife for quick, nimble tasks.

Price Point

The price of a paring knife can range from very affordable to quite expensive. While it’s not necessary to break the bank for a paring knife, it’s worth investing in a high-quality knife that will last longer and perform better. Remember, the most expensive knife isn’t always the best. Consider your budget, but also consider the other key features mentioned above to ensure you’re getting the best knife and value for your money.

The Different Types of Paring Knives

Discover the various types of paring knives available, from spear point to Japanese-style, and find the perfect one for your kitchen tasks.

Spear point / Spear Tip paring knife

One popular type of paring knife is the spear point or spear tip paring knife. This style of knife features a pointed, symmetrical blade that tapers to a sharp point, resembling the shape of a spearhead.

The spear point paring knife is used for precision tasks, such as peeling fruits & vegetables with intricate designs or removing seeds from produce. Its sharp point allows for precise control and accuracy when working with delicate ingredients.

Bird’s Beaks paring knife

One popular type of paring knife is the Bird’s Beak paring knife. This unique knife features a short, curved blade that resembles the beak of a bird, hence its name.

The curved shape allows for precise and intricate cuts, making it ideal for tasks such as peeling round fruits, vegetables or creating decorative garnishes.

The Bird’s Beak paring knife is commonly used by professional chefs and home cooks alike due to its versatility and ability to handle delicate tasks with ease. So if you’re looking for a paring knife that offers precision and control, the Bird’s Beak paring knife should definitely be on your radar.

Sheep’s Foot paring knife

The Sheep’s Foot paring knife is a unique type of paring knife that has a straight blade with a rounded tip, resembling the shape of a sheep’s foot. This design makes it ideal for precision tasks like peeling and trimming fruits or vegetables, as well as intricate garnishing work.

The shape of the blade allows for better control and maneuverability, making it easier to achieve clean cuts without accidentally piercing through the produce.

Can I Use A Paring Knife For Tasks Other Than Peeling And Trimming?

Although primarily designed for peeling and trimming fruits and vegetables, a versatile paring knife can also be used for intricate tasks such as deveining shrimp or hulling strawberries. However, it is important to note that its smaller size than other knives like chef’s or utility knives might not be suitable for heavy-duty tasks like butchering meat or slicing through thick-skinned produce.

How Should I Maintain My Paring Knife To Ensure Longevity?

To ensure the longevity of your paring knife, it is recommended to hand wash it immediately after use rather than placing it in the dishwasher to prevent damage from harsh detergents or banging against other utensils. Regular sharpening using honing steel or whetstone will help maintain its edge while storing it in a protective sheath or blade guard will protect both the blade itself and yourself from accidental cuts during storage.

What Is A Serrated Paring Knife?

A serrated paring knife is a type of paring knife that has small, saw-like teeth along the edge of the blade. This type of knife is commonly used for slicing through tough-skinned fruits and vegetables.

What Is The Difference Between A Serrated Paring Knife And A Straight Paring Knife?

The main difference between a serrated paring knife and a straight paring knife is the blade edge. A serrated paring knife has small, saw-like teeth while a straight paring knife has a smooth, straight edge.
